Transaction 89aba23a728311f78d08523f93b53ef64d2d9beda613c2ec544f0503a211414a
1 Input
1 Output
-
89aba23a728311f78d08523f93b53ef64d2d9beda613c2ec544f0503a211414a:0
- value
- 173752
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81ab3adde1e534dfa4f3b4e273ac35cdc7f3d929 OP_EQUAL
- address
- 3DWeDZA7Pc3Wu9qvHUsi7Qnpi1azokZLBQ